Paul Andrew, Microsoft’s Windows Workflow Foundation Technical Product Manager, has the details:
We released Windows Workflow Foundation Beta 1.2 today [Nov. 4]. As described on the download page, this release is primarily as a pre-requisite for certain parts of Office “12″ beta 1. In terms of functionality there’s no difference between Beta 1 and Beta 1.2 but they require different versions of the .NET Framework.
Beta 1 was for .NET Framework 2 Beta 2, while 1.2 is for the final .NET Framework 2 released to manufacturing and launching on Monday with Visual Studio 2005.
